For the Dell ThinOS platform, Zoom does not provide direct access to VDI Plugins which are suitable for use with VDI within Zoom. As an alternative, we provide a link to Dell’s website where you can search for your platform and to find the latest updates or patches for ThinOS that are available for that platform.

Does Zoom allow plugins?
There are a lot of features that the plugin allows you to use, such as scheduling and starting instant Zoom meetings, as well as creating Zoom meetings from existing events. As a further feature of the Outlook Plugin, it is also possible to synchronize the Zoom Client with your Outlook Calendar events based on your free or busy times (PC only, requires version 3.5 or higher – please download the latest version if you wish to use it).
